The US Department of States has called on its citizens to “immediately leave Russia” as they may be signed out and detained for the US’ support for Ukraine amid the Russian invasion.
The travel advisory is both for Americans traveling or living in Russia, and came days after a US diplomat was able to visit detained basketball star Brittney Griner, who has been held in Russian custody for more than a month.
Griner, who is a two-time Olympic gold medalist and WNBA champion, was detained at a Moscow airport on February 17 on charges of carrying vape cartridges that contained cannabis oil in her luggage.
She faces up to 10 years in prison.
The arrest came shortly after relations between Moscow and the West worsened over Russia’s invasion of Ukraine.
